I always know where she is headed: Mom’s walker

 

It is so very easy for me to track Mom whenever she gets out of her chair to do something. The walker makes enough noise so that I can hear her as she moves.

Easy as she goes. Her steps are gentle and measured. She even has a sort of rhythm to her steps. The walker is sturdy and steady as she goes.

I really appreciate the noise that it makes.
